
Cleveland selected Texas A&M receiver Damion Ratley 175th overall and Louisiana-Lafayette cornerback Simeon Thomas with the 188th pick.
Ratley is the second receiver taken on day 3 of the draft by general manager John Dorsey. Dorsey traded up to pick Florida wideout Antonio Callaway inearlier in the day in the fourth round, No. 105 overall.
Listed at 6-3, 190 pounds, Ratley appeared in 34 games over 3 seasons where he caught 43 passes for 829 yards and 6 touchdowns for the Aggies.
Thomas is listed at 6-3 1/2, 195 pounds but has a checkered past, including struggles with acedemic eligibility and run-ins with law enforcement.
